我曾试图用我的建立在.NET框架4.0的应用程序与Windows Server 2012,但它不工作,并根据MSDN,Server 2012中不被.NET框架4.0的支持。 这是为什么? 我怎样才能克服没有我的应用程序转换为框架4.5这个问题?
Answer 1:
.Net4.5是一种用新的更新.Net4.0的运行时间,当你在安装.NET 4.5的.NET 4.0程序集的\ Windows.NET框架\ V4.0.30319被覆盖一套新的组件。 你最终覆盖组件以及一堆新的(例如像新System.Net.Http组件)。
看到这些文章:
.NET 4.5是就地更换.NET 4.0
宣布.NET框架4.5 RTM发布
在Net框架4.5什么新鲜事
在.NET Framework 4.5的应用程序兼容性
在.NET框架4.5的新增功能
Windows Server 2012中的块框架4.0
http://coolthingoftheday.blogspot.de/2012/03/net-45-is-what-to-net-40-replacement-or.html
文章来源: Why doesn't Windows Server 2012 support .NET framework 4.0?